Cliff Ruggles:
I've ran into this problem a couple of times with "low" compression engines and bigger than stock cams.  You get a very momentary hesitation from going rich right off idle.

Haven't seen this with higher compression.  You may simply need to limit fuel to the mixture screws and transfer slots slightly.

I'd also hook up a vacuum gauge and see where the vacuum is at the same moment you get the "stumble".  The power piston may be coming up if the spring under it is too strong.....Cliff
